    Bernard Daspit, esquire, lord of Meilhan, etc. born in 1633, counsellor at the Court of Toulouse, had his coat of arms recorded in 1698 in the General Armorial of France, the recording says” “of gold, with a pine tree of sinople, and top of azure, argent horned, between two golden stars”. He married in 1662 noble demoiselle Anne de St. Amand, heiress of the ancient family de Saint-Amand of Toulouse, whose name he added to his own.     Jean Francois Daspit de St Amand, native of Toulouse, France was born in 1690, the son of Jacques Daspit de Saint-Amand and Dominique Bordeliere. He went to live in Paris and consolidate is fortune, but after a sequence of adventures and some unfortunate duels he had to leave France. In 1719 he departed for Louisianna provided with a commission of miliatary Captain, which was purchased for him by his father.

    After arriving in Louisianna Jean Francois married demoiselle Marie Francoise du Buisson, native of Dunkirk, daughter of Leon du Buisson and Marie Anne Carrep on April 13, 1722. There is no mention of when she arrived in America. The marriage is recorded in Reg. 1 - 1720-1730, Folio 49, entry #119. Children:
    Pierre Daspit St. Amand - born 1723 or 1724
    Dominique Daspit St. Amand - born 1728

    Jean Francois was made commandant of the upper part of the Louisianna province and was assigned to Fort Rosalie near the present site of Natchez. In the "History of Louisiana", Charles Gayarre tells of the circumstances surrounding Jean Francois' death. Marie Francoise later married Antoine Muillion.
